Bill Summary

AN ACT RELATING TO EMPLOYMENT; ENACTING THE PAID FAMILY AND MEDICAL LEAVE ACT; CREATING THE PAID FAMILY AND MEDICAL LEAVE FUND; PROVIDING FOR THE PAID FAMILY AND MEDICAL LEAVE PROGRAM TO PAY AN ELIGIBLE EMPLOYEE A PERCENTAGE OF THE EMPLOYEE'S WAGES TO ALLOW THE EMPLOYEE TO BOND WITH A NEW CHILD OR TO CARE FOR A FAMILY MEMBER; LIMITING THE TIME ALLOWED FOR PAID FAMILY AND MEDICAL LEAVE; EXCEPTING CERTAIN EMPLOYEES; PROVIDING FOR ADMINISTRATION OF THE PROGRAM BY THE WORKFORCE SOLUTIONS DEPARTMENT; PREEMPTING SIMILAR PROGRAMS; CREATING A TEMPORARY ADVISORY COMMITTEE.

AI Summary

This bill establishes the Paid Family and Medical Leave Act in New Mexico. The key provisions are: The bill creates the Paid Family and Medical Leave Fund, which will be funded by mandatory payroll deductions from employees and employers. The fund will provide leave compensation to eligible employees and self-employed individuals for up to 12 weeks per year for family, medical, safe, and qualifying exigency leave. The leave compensation is calculated based on the employee's or self-employed individual's wages and will be administered by the Workforce Solutions Department. The bill also allows private employers to apply for an exemption if they offer a paid leave program that meets or exceeds the requirements of the state program. The bill prohibits retaliation against employees who take leave and establishes appeal procedures for adverse determinations. The bill preempts local ordinances on paid family and medical leave, but allows local governments to establish leave policies for their own employees.
